NKY Man Facing Attempted Murder

Charges stem from a shooting incident on February 28.

Demico Mitchell. Photo provided.

(Florence, Ky.) - A Florence man has been arrested and charged with attempted murder after a shooting on Weaver Road. 

Demico Mitchell, 22, is facing two counts of Attempted Murder and two counts of Tampering with Physical Evidence (both felonies). 

Florence Police responded to a report of shots fired at an occupied vehicle on February 28. 

Upon arrival to the intersection of Weaver Road and Mission Lane, officers located two victims that reported that an unknown person had fired a handgun at them and fled the scene in a white SUV. 

There were no reported injuries to the occupants of the vehicle. 

On March 6, detectives identified a suspect and executed a search warrant on his residence and the vehicle used during the shooting. 

A handgun that is believed to have been used during the shooting was allegedly located in the suspect's vehicle.
